Healing Trauma & Overcoming Dissociation: Christine Forner on Mindfulness & Recovery

from Beyond Binge Eating

In this eye-opening episode, I sit down with Christine Forner, a leading expert in trauma, dissociation, and mindfulness, to uncover how the mind and body respond to deep emotional pain—and how to reconnect with yourself in a meaningful way.If you've ever struggled with binge eating, emotional numbness, or feeling disconnected from your own actions, this conversation is a must-watch.Here’s what we’ll cover in the video:The Survival Mechanism of Dissociation – How your brain protects you from pain by shutting down awareness, much like anesthesia.Why Willpower Isn’t Enough – The real reason you can’t “just stop” binge eating or other self-destructive habits.Mindfulness vs. Dissociation – How these two states are complete opposites and what it takes to shift from survival mode to healing mode.Practical Strategies to Reconnect – Simple techniques to regain control in the moment, including how pausing, co-regulation, and sensory awareness can shift your state.Why Modern Society Fuels Dissociation – How social media, overstimulation, and daily stress keep you disconnected—and what to do about it.If you’re ready to move beyond cycles of emotional numbness and start truly feeling present in your life, this episode is packed with science-backed insights and powerful tools for healing.🗣️ Contact and Follow Christine here: https://www.christineforner.comPlease like, subscribe, and share this video with anyone who might find it beneficial.
